Milky Discharge during Bowel Movement

Am married (nine years), however have not been intimate with my wife for about one year.  I have herpes for over 10 years and she knows this, however, am now having a milky discharge when I have a bowel movement.  Am not sure what this is, she says it's because we are not having sex and is waiting for me.  She is very attractive and I know she is wondering whats up (not up)._I keep putting her off because I am not sure what this discharge is.  It pretty much only happens when I have a bowel movement.  I am too embarassed to go to a doctor, I don't think she's wanting to wait much longer.  What could this be?

It probably is semen. The pressure of your stool against your prostate during a bowel movement can squeeze out semen, particularly if you don't ejaculate very frequently. It's very common and isn't a sign of any problem.
